"DAWSON TREE COMPANIES: NURTURING NATURE, ONE TREE WITH THE TIME"

"Dawson Tree Companies: Nurturing Nature, One Tree with the Time"

In the guts of Australia, the spot the vivid landscapes and various ecosystems coalesce, stands an organization dedicated to preserving The nice matter about nature. Dawson Tree Solutions, situated in Australia, has emerged as becoming a stalwart guardian With all the ecosystem, giving many different companies directed at making certain this and lo

read more